Russell 2000 Index Summary
As a leading indicator of the U.S. domestic economy, the Russell 2000 is considered a key barometer of investor risk appetite and economic health. Its constituent companies are typically more sensitive to domestic economic trends, interest rate changes set by the Federal Reserve, and U.S. consumer spending patterns than their large-cap, multinational counterparts. Consequently, its performance is closely watched by analysts for insights into the underlying strength of the American economy and the outlook for corporate growth.
For crypto and macro investors, the Russell 2000 acts as a crucial 'risk-on' versus 'risk-off' signal. A strong performance in the index often indicates that investors are willing to take on more risk in pursuit of higher growth, a sentiment that can be favorable for speculative assets like cryptocurrencies. Conversely, a downturn in the RUT may signal a flight to safety, potentially impacting liquidity across higher-risk markets. Its movements provide valuable context on broader market sentiment and the potential direction of capital flows.
